Director, Development Asset Lead
Job Title: Development Asset Lead / Director Development Asset Lead
About This Role:
As a Development Asset Lead (DAL), you will be at the forefront of our portfolio, serving as a full-time leader for one or more preclinical or clinical stage assets within Development. Your role is integral in providing strategic, multi-disciplinary drug development expertise to maximize asset value and delivery. Leading the asset team, you will drive the development and execution of an Integrated Asset Plan (IAP), managing associated budgets and resources efficiently. This position requires seamless collaboration across functions, ensuring all voices are heard and integrating business considerations of time, risk, and value into planning and execution. You will be accountable to governance mechanisms for asset-related actions and decisions, representing the asset at portfolio forums and engaging with senior stakeholders. By defining clear asset goals aligned with the IAP, you'll ensure projects are effectively managed and resources strategically applied, fostering a healthy and effective team environment. Your partnership with the Program Manager will be key to executing the IAP effectively and timely.

What You'll Do:
- Lead the development and ongoing refinement of the integrated plan for one or more assets to maximize value creation and execution.
- Establish and maintain clear asset goals, timelines, and risk management in partnership with project management functions.
- Drive accountability of functional team members and delivery of functional-level plans that integrate with overarching asset strategies.
- Represent the asset at portfolio governance forums and engage with senior stakeholders in the organization.
- Engage proactively with stakeholders and governance to support asset execution and portfolio decision-making.
- Create and maintain conditions for a strong team culture that facilitates effective planning and execution of the asset strategy.
- Actively participate in the department community of practice to share learnings and promote synergies.

Required Skills:
- Bachelor's degree required; Advanced degree strongly preferred (MS/MD/PhD/PharmD/MBA).
- 10+ years of drug development experience in pharma or biotech.
- Demonstrated track record of strategic leadership in cross-functional teams.
- Experience in creating and executing clinical development plans aligned with strategic goals.
- Strong scientific and clinical acumen with the ability to develop a deep understanding of therapeutic areas.
- Understanding of competitive and business implications of scientific and medical data.
Preferred Skills:
- Experience in global regulatory requirements and processes for drug development.
- Knowledge of regional or country-specific requirements for patient populations and clinical endpoints.
- Proven ability to integrate commercial and competitive considerations into development strategies.
